Least Common Multiple of 79671 and 79678 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 79671 and 79678,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(79671,79678) = 1
LCM(79671,79678) = ( 79671 × 79678) / 1
LCM(79671,79678) = 6348025938 / 1
LCM(79671,79678) = 6348025938
